Inclusions
The tour package includes a guided tour led by a licensed expert guide, skip-the-line tickets for the Accademia Gallery of Florence, hotel pickup and drop-off, gratuities, and a detailed description of the tour highlights and locations.

Directions
To navigate to the meeting point at City Florence Tours for the small-group tour of the Accademia and Michelangelo’s David, visitors can easily follow these straightforward directions from the city center:
- Head southeast on Via dei Calzaiuoli toward Piazza del Duomo.
- Turn right onto Via dei Cerretani and continue straight.
- Turn left onto Via Panzani and walk until you reach Piazza dell’Unità Italiana.
- Turn right onto Via de’ Pucci, then turn left onto Via dei Castellani. The meeting point at Via dei Castellani, 18 Rosso will be on your right.
